Assess site access for a tri-axle dump truck: street width, overhead wires, parking, and property entry all matter. If street parking or curb restrictions apply, obtain any necessary curb permits or arrange nearby legal parking for the truck. You can request a specific drop-off location in checkout notes; drivers may offer tailgate spreading at their discretion but access will determine feasibility.
Use this formula: (area in sq ft) x (depth in ft) / 27 = cubic yards needed, then convert cubic yards to tons using the material calculator on our site, since weight varies by material. For example, a 10' x 40' driveway at 4 inches deep is about 5 cubic yards; check our calculator or contact sales for a precise ton estimate and pricing. Common concerns include water flowing toward foundations and poor surface runoff on compacted soils. Materials that promote drainage and stable grading—used as base layers and transition zones—help direct water away from structures and reduce ponding. Work with a contractor to set proper slopes and combine porous surfacing and well-graded base layers for lasting results.
